Attunements for subclasses...

Please Bungie. Please, please, please GET RID OF or DRASTICALLY CHANGE the whole idea of attunements for subclasses. You can't possibly try to use this method to create more customization options to fit one's playstyle in a subclass. I truthfully can't think of a single way this is a step forward from Destiny 1 subclass customization. How are 2 sets of 4 perks to pick between going to promote personalization AT ALL? What if I want 3 of the perks from one attunement, and 1 perk from another attunement? Well, I can't do that because Bungie already laid out the blueprints for me so I can only pick one or the other, whether I like it or not, whether it fits my playstyle or not. In Destiny 1, I could use that lovely brain in my head, and create MY OWN subclass setup (using the same perks that make up the attunements) without Bungie having to group them together, and force me to use one that they created for me. Now let's say, they add 100 attunements (4 perks each obviously) to choose from for one subclass. It doesn't matter. It would make SO much more sense to just let me pick and choose from the 400 perks available to create the subclass that would suit me best. I can't even comprehend the fact that this concept even crossed Bungie's mind as a good idea for personalization. It just amazes me how opposite the attunements are from "personal" in a subclass. Please, PLEASE change it. Edit: If you could create your own attunements from a selection of perks that would be better. Like....you had to talk to the speaker in order to change your preset perks (attunements) for the battlefield. It could be something like changing factions where you could only do it once a week or something.
